This was a very interesting book to read! Its style is very particular to the situation of its writing and I find that super interesting. The way that Kanafani does not necessarily build up concretely to a point, but somewhat cascades around intrigued me. I enjoyed contrasting this with the typical academic books I have read.
This book was very illuminating, and I feel that I have a much better understanding of Zionist literature/politics (a slash instead of an and due to their "lockstep" nature). It can be difficult to understand at times due to the somewhat scattered nature of Kanafani's writing and the assumed previous knowledge which I in some cases lack.
A good book grounded in its time.
